The Value of Legal Nurse Consultants in Achieving Favorable Legal Outcomes

When it comes to handling legal cases, particularly those involving personal injury, medical malpractice, and other healthcare-related matters, working with a legal nurse consultant (LNC) can greatly enhance the outcome of your case. The expertise and specialized knowledge of an LNC are invaluable in navigating the complex landscape of medical information and ensuring that all aspects of the case are thoroughly understood and effectively presented.

Expert Medical Insight

Legal nurse consultants provide indispensable medical expertise. Their deep understanding of healthcare standards, practices, and terminology enables them to offer insights that are crucial for comprehending the medical aspects of a case. This professional knowledge helps in interpreting medical records and explaining complex medical procedures in layman's terms, making it easier for both legal professionals and clients to grasp the relevant medical information. This understanding is particularly important in cases where the medical details are intricate and can significantly influence the legal case's outcome.

Case Analysis and Identification of Negligence

LNCs play a critical role in analyzing and reviewing medical records, which is essential for identifying the key elements of a case. They can pinpoint potential areas of negligence, such as improper treatment, delayed diagnosis, or inadequate follow-up care. By meticulously examining the medical records, LNCs can determine the extent of injuries or damages, which is a critical factor in building a strong case. Their analytical skills contribute to the overall validity and strength of the legal argument.

Assistance with Discovery

During the discovery phase, LNCs can be instrumental in preparing interrogatories and assisting in depositions related to medical issues. They ensure that the right questions are asked and that the responses are accurately interpreted. This meticulous process helps in gathering comprehensive information that can support or refute the legal claims, making the case more robust and compelling.

Preparation of Reports and Summaries

A key aspect of an LNC's role is the preparation of detailed reports and summaries of medical records, timelines of medical events, and summaries of patient care and treatment. These documents are not only essential for understanding the sequence of medical events but also for aligning this information with the legal aspects of the case. Clear and accurate reports enhance the clarity of the legal argument and ensure that all relevant medical details are presented in a coherent and understandable manner.

Expert Witness Coordination

Legal nurse consultants are often involved in identifying and liaising with medical experts and expert witnesses. Their role in ensuring accurate, relevant, and effectively communicated testimonies is crucial. By coordinating with these experts, LNCs can help ensure that their testimonies are aligned with the legal objectives of the case and that they provide the necessary support to strengthen the legal narrative.

Enhanced Client Understanding and Communication

The collaboration between lawyers and legal nurse consultants significantly enhances the management of medically-related legal cases. LNCs can help lawyers explain the medical aspects of a case to clients in a more understandable way, which is essential for ensuring client satisfaction and effective decision-making. They bridge the gap between medical jargon and legal terminology, making the case easier for clients to comprehend.

Cost-Effectiveness and Resource Optimization

Utilizing the expertise of LNCs can be more cost-effective than relying solely on medical doctors for the interpretation of medical information in the early and middle stages of a case. LNCs offer a specialized and efficient solution that can save both time and resources. Their early involvement ensures that the medical aspects of the case are well-understood, leading to more effective legal strategies and a higher likelihood of favorable outcomes.
